Recognizing Astigmatism and Its Effects on Vision


Astigmatism is a typical refractive mistake that affects how your eyes focus light. Rather than having a completely rounded form, your cornea or lens might be more oval, triggering light to flex erratically. This causes obscured or distorted vision at various ranges. You may see difficulty reviewing, seeing road indicators clearly, or experiencing frustrations after extended visual tasks. Astigmatism can also bring about eye pressure and tiredness, particularly when you're concentrating on displays or small print. Signs may vary, and in many cases, it can exist side-by-side with nearsightedness or farsightedness, complicating your vision even more. Comprehending these effects can assist you recognize whether you need to seek professional advice or corrective measures.

Exactly How LASIK Works to Correct Astigmatism


If you're dealing with astigmatism, LASIK could be a sensible option to improve your vision. This popular laser eye surgical procedure improves the cornea, the clear front part of your eye, to correct the irregular curvature that causes astigmatism. Throughout the treatment, a laser specifically eliminates microscopic amounts of tissue from the cornea, allowing light to focus appropriately on the retina. You'll likely experience very little pain, and the recovery time is generally quick. Most clients discover considerable renovations in their vision within a day or 2. By addressing the irregular form of your cornea, LASIK aims to improve your total visual clearness, minimizing or removing your dependence on glasses or contact lenses.

Weighing the Conveniences and Risks of LASIK for Astigmatism


Considering LASIK for astigmatism uses countless advantages, but it's likewise vital to weigh potential threats. One significant benefit is the possibility to accomplish more clear vision without glasses or get in touches with, which can enhance your every day life and tasks. Lots of individuals report instant renovations, improving their self-confidence and total satisfaction. Nevertheless, some risks include completely dry eyes, glow, or even under- or over-correction of vision. While complications are rare, they can happen, so it's vital to discuss any kind of interest in your eye doctor. They can assist you assess your specific scenario, ensuring you make an informed choice.
